Charles 1 amassed one of the finest art collections ever assembled.
During Charles’ reign, he purchased over 2000 works of art, including the collection of the Dukes of Mantua, works by Titian, Raphael and Mantegna. He engaged Rubens to paint the ceiling of the Banqueting House and he appointed van Dyck as his Court Artist.
